PHP中使用echo函数输出内容到网页的方法?
PHP中使用echo函数是一种向网页输出内容的方法,可以将文本、变量、数组、对象等输出到网页,是PHP的核心函数之一,以下是详细的介绍。
1. 输出字符串:使用echo函数输出字符串,直接在函数括号中输入字符串即可,如下:
echo "Hello World!";
将会在网页中输出"Hello World!"。
2. 输出变量:使用echo函数输出变量需要使用变量符号"$",将变量名放在引号中输出,如下:
$name = "John";
echo "My name is $name.";
将会在网页中输出"My name is John."。
3. 输出数组:使用echo函数输出数组需要使用数组索引或键名,如下:
$array = array("apple", "orange", "banana");
echo "My favorite fruit is " . $array[0] . ".";
将会在网页中输出"My favorite fruit is apple."。
4. 输出对象:使用echo函数输出对象需要先将对象转换为字符串,可以使用__toString()魔法方法,如下:
class Person {
public $name = "John";
public function __toString() {
return $this->name;
}
}
$person = new Person();
echo "My name is " . $person;
将会在网页中输出"My name is John."。
5. 输出HTML标签:使用echo函数输出HTML标签时需要在引号中输入完整的标签,如下:
echo "<h1>Hello World!</h1>";
将会在网页中输出一级标题"Hello World!"。
6. 输出换行和空格:使用echo函数输出换行可使用"
",输出空格可使用" ",如下:
echo "This is the first line.
This is the second line.";
echo "This is my name: " . $name;
将会在网页中输出两行文本,第一行中的"
"表示换行,第二行中的" "表示空格。
7. 输出多个值:使用echo函数可以输出多个值,需要使用逗号分隔,如下:
echo "Today is ", date("Y/m/d"), ".";
将会在网页中输出"Today is 2022/07/18.",其中date()函数用于输出当前日期。
总的来说,使用echo函数输出内容到网页非常方便和灵活,可以输出各种类型的数据,包括字符串、变量、数组、对象、HTML标签等,可以根据实际需求进行调整。
